Tony Harrison (born September 6, 1990) is an American professional boxer. He is known for his skills in the ring and his powerful punches. Tony held the WBC light middleweight title from 2018 to 2019. He has also challenged for other important titles. As of May 2022, many boxing experts ranked him as one of the top light middleweight boxers in the world.

Tony Harrison's Boxing Journey
Tony Harrison started his professional boxing career on July 2, 2011. His very first fight was in Germany, where he won quickly in the first round. This type of win is called a technical knockout (TKO), which means the referee stops the fight because one boxer can't continue safely.
Fighting for a Title: Jarrett Hurd
Tony had a great start to his career, winning many fights. In February 2017, he faced another strong boxer named Jarrett Hurd. This fight was very important because it was for a vacant IBF light middleweight title. Tony fought hard, but in the ninth round, Hurd knocked him down. The referee then stopped the fight, giving Hurd the win.
Winning the WBC Title: Jermell Charlo
On December 22, 2018, Tony Harrison had a big chance to win a world title. He fought Jermell Charlo for the WBC light middleweight championship. It was a tough fight, but Tony won by a unanimous decision. This means all three judges watching the fight agreed that Tony had won more rounds. This made Tony Harrison a world champion!
Losing the Title: Charlo Rematch
After winning the title, Tony had a rematch with Jermell Charlo on December 21, 2019. This fight was also very close and exciting. Charlo managed to knock Tony down in the second round, but Tony got back up and kept fighting. However, in the eleventh round, Charlo knocked Tony down two more times. The referee then stopped the fight, and Tony lost his WBC title.
Recent Fights: Garcia and Tszyu
Tony continued to fight strong opponents. On April 9, 2022, he faced Sergio Garcia. Tony won this fight clearly by unanimous decision, showing his skill.
His next big challenge was on March 12, 2023, when he fought Tim Tszyu for another important title, the WBO junior middleweight interim title. Tony lost this fight in the ninth round by TKO.
